Opening Up Financial Markets: the German View — A Survey of Theoretical Research

In: Tax Harmonization and Financial Liberalization in Europe

Author

Listed:
  • Dietmar Kath

Abstract

In 1986 the twelve member countries of the European Community (EC) signed the Single European Act according to which the internal market, including the so called ‘financial dimension’, shall be established by the end of 1992. This declaration postulates that by this year all financial institutions will have the freedom to offer their financial services at any place of their choice within the area of the Community. As a consequence all non-bank units of the EC countries will be able to dispose of the whole spectrum of financial products.
